Output 42b17ca3dbcb56541f36d6c084917704b29c41f5f31afb9768b1c424df398b65:3

value
1879762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dbd4bd34bdaa9aa8098a9e35fded066f78fe817 OP_EQUAL
address
3AEfXuy6T8D5etY3wbWB2LUZ844ZAJJvQf
transaction
42b17ca3dbcb56541f36d6c084917704b29c41f5f31afb9768b1c424df398b65
spent
true